72 votes

Quels sont les avantages de l'utilisation d'un proxy ?

Je sais que des étudiants et des employés les utilisent pour contourner les filtres web. Mais quoi d'autre ? J'entends parler de "vie privée et de sécurité", mais je ne trouve jamais de véritable explication.

J'ai vu un lien qui disait qu'il empêchait les pages de mettre des cookies sur votre ordinateur. Mais pourquoi est-ce si important alors qu'il suffit d'utiliser Ccleaner pour s'en débarrasser ?

Quels sont les avantages d'en utiliser un ?

82voto

Hennes Points 63532

Je vois beaucoup de réponses sur le fait d'éviter des trucs et la vie privée. C'est vrai aujourd'hui.

Mais la raison pour laquelle nous avons utilisé des proxies dans le passé était la vitesse. Si vous avez quelques centaines de personnes dans un bureau, qui consultent toutes parfois un site d'information (par exemple la page d'accueil de la BBC pour nos amis d'outre-Manche), cette page sera téléchargée pour chacune d'entre elles.

C'est du gaspillage inutile. Vous pourriez le télécharger une fois, le stocker quelque part (sur le proxy), puis, lorsque la personne suivante le demande, vous vérifiez s'il a changé. S'il n'a pas changé, vous transmettez la copie locale à cette personne.

(Le protocole HTTP permet des choses comme vérifier si un fichier a été modifié depuis date/heure sans demander la page entière).

69voto

gronostaj Points 50460

Le contournement des filtres n'est pas la raison pour laquelle les proxies ont été inventés. L'avantage fondamental de leur utilisation est qu'ils vous rendent plus anonyme. Voici comment vous vous connectez aux sites web lorsque vous naviguez sans proxy :

 _________                             ________ 
|         |                           |        |
| Your PC |  -----------------------  | Server |
|_________|                           |________|
 

Vous vous connectez directement au serveur.

  • Il connaît votre IP externe, c'est-à-dire une information vous concernant, probablement insuffisante pour vous identifier avec certitude, mais suffisante pour connaître votre emplacement géographique approximatif.
  • Il connaît les cookies que vous avez sur votre ordinateur - vous pouvez les supprimer ultérieurement, mais vous ne les supprimez certainement pas à chaque fois que vous chargez un site web.
  • Il sait quel navigateur vous utilisez et quels plugins vous avez installés. À chaque fois que vous visitez un site web, votre navigateur envoie à l'adresse Chaîne de l'agent utilisateur qui peut être utilisé pour identifier un navigateur, sa version, la version du système d'exploitation et parfois les extensions de navigateur installées.
  • Il sait d'où vous venez. Référence HTTP (sic !) est envoyé chaque fois que vous cliquez sur un lien. En gros, lorsque vous naviguez d'un site à un autre, le site cible connaîtra l'URL ou le site précédent.

Vous pouvez essayer de bloquer les cookies, les UA et les référents dans votre navigateur, mais il y a plus de programmes qui utilisent HTTP. La plupart d'entre eux ne vous laisseront pas modifier ces paramètres. C'est là qu'on peut utiliser un proxy :

 _________           _______           ________ 
|         |         |       |         |        |
| Your PC |  -----  | Proxy |  -----  | Server |
|_________|         |_______|         |________|
 

Maintenant, tout votre trafic réseau passe par le proxy et il peut le modifier :

  • Il peut remplacer User Agent par une chaîne sans signification ou supprimer les référents.
  • Il peut accepter tous les cookies, mais ne pas vous les transmettre, ou les bloquer complètement.
  • C'est le proxy qui se connecte au serveur, pas vous, donc votre IP n'est pas divulguée.
  • Le proxy peut être configuré pour fonctionner à l'échelle du système, de sorte que les programmes ne pourront pas le contourner.

Il existe également des fonctionnalités supplémentaires que les mandataires peuvent fournir :

  • Il peut compresser votre trafic pour économiser de la bande passante.
  • Il peut mettre les fichiers en cache pour améliorer le temps de chargement des pages.
  • Il peut supprimer les publicités des sites Web avant qu'elles n'atteignent votre ordinateur.
  • Il peut bloquer les sites web malveillants.

Et, enfin, il peut être utilisé non seulement contre les filtres, mais aussi comme un filtre !

17voto

Ryan DeBeasi Points 249

En tant que développeur, j'utilise parfois des proxies pour voir à quoi ressemble notre site web depuis l'extérieur de notre réseau.

Nous avons récemment effectué un lancement interne suivi d'un lancement externe. Dans le cadre des tests pour le lancement externe, j'ai utilisé un proxy pour confirmer que nous affichions bien le nouveau site au public. Les proxy peuvent également être utiles pour tester les services de géolocalisation - par exemple, vous pourriez vouloir voir le site Web tel qu'un utilisateur du Royaume-Uni le verrait.

10voto

Raystafarian Points 21292

La version courte est que les proxys vous permettent de naviguer sur internet plus anonymement (si elle est utilisée de manière appropriée). L'idée est qu'il est beaucoup plus difficile de savoir qui vous êtes lorsque les outils (connus) pour vous suivre ne peuvent pas localiser votre emplacement ou votre identité.

FAQ de tor est une explication assez décente de la théorie.

La façon dont vous faites référence à un proxy lorsque vous mentionnez le contournement des filtres web est le même principe, mais avec un objectif différent. Pour cela, il faut utiliser un serveur proxy pour modifier l'une des deux choses suivantes :

  1. L'origine de la demande
  2. La destination de la demande

En modifiant l'un de ces attributs, les filtres web "muets" peuvent être trompés.

Par exemple, disons que le filtre ne vous laisse pas aller à http://www.google.com . Disons qu'il a une règle qui vous interdit d'aller sur tout domaine contenant le mot "google".

Donc, à la place, vous tapez http://74.125.224.72/ . Le filtre n'a pas de règle pour cette adresse IP, il vous laisse donc atteindre la destination.

De même, vous pouvez mettre en place un serveur proxy à l'adresse suivante http://192.168.1.1 qui vous redirige vers google et encore une fois, le filtre est trompé. Il s'agirait d'un serveur proxy, car il est probable que le filtre web "muet" connaisse l'adresse IP de google, mais pas toutes les autres adresses proxy de google.

8voto

Chris H Points 1625

Une autre application qui n'est pas mentionnée dans les autres réponses est de permettre l'accès aux contenus souscrits : Si un employeur (ou typiquement une université) a payé un abonnement à un certain contenu (tel qu'une revue scientifique), l'accès à ce contenu peut être restreint par la propriété intellectuelle. Si l'employé/étudiant travaille hors site, un proxy dans le bloc d'IP de l'employeur donne accès au contenu, et peut facilement être configuré pour ne fonctionner que là où c'est nécessaire.

Bien sûr, on pourrait obtenir la même chose en utilisant un VPN, et c'est souvent le cas, mais cela peut être plus que nécessaire, et tend à faire passer tout le trafic web par lui, ce qui ralentit certains autres trafics.

Bien entendu, si votre proxy peut cacher votre adresse IP au serveur, il ne peut par définition pas la cacher au fournisseur de proxy, et le serveur sait qui est le proxy. Par conséquent, l'utilisation d'un proxy conçu pour l'application que j'ai mentionnée ci-dessus, ou pour économiser du trafic, dans le but de cacher ce que vous faites, pourrait être une très mauvaise idée.

SistemesEz.com

SystemesEZ est une communauté de sysadmins où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X